Sennheiser MKH 50 Super-Cardioid Microphone – Precision for Soloists and High-Fidelity Applications
The Sennheiser MKH 50 is a super-cardioid condenser microphone engineered for solo performances and applications requiring maximum side sound rejection and lateral feedback control. With higher attenuation of diffuse and lateral sound compared to Sennheiser’s MKH 40 studio cardioid, the MKH 50 delivers focused, clear audio even in challenging acoustic environments. Its switchable roll-off filter helps compensate for proximity effects, while the symmetrical transducer technology ensures exceptionally low self-noise.
Housed in a slim, black anodized metal body, the MKH 50 comes complete with a MZS 40 shock mount and MZW 41 windshield for professional handling and protection. Transformerless, fully floating balanced output and +48V phantom power support make it a versatile choice for studio and stage use.

Technical Specifications:
- Microphone Type: Condenser
- Polar Pattern: Supercardioid
- Diaphragm Size: 0.61" (15.5 mm)
- Frequency Response: 40 Hz–20 kHz
- Max SPL: 142 dB
- Output Impedance: 150 Ω
- Self-Noise: 12 dB / 18 dB
- Low Cut Filter: 400 Hz
- Pads: -10 dB
- Connector: XLR
- Color: Black
- Power Source: 48V phantom power
- Weight: 0.22 lbs
- Included Accessories: Shock mount, windshield
